Point72 Asset Management L.P. Sells 29,199 Shares of Flutter Entertainment plc (NYSE:FLUT)

Flutter Entertainment logo with Consumer Discretionary background

Point72 Asset Management L.P. reduced its holdings in shares of Flutter Entertainment plc (NYSE:FLUT - Free Report) by 5.0%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 554,684 shares of the company's stock after selling 29,199 shares during the period. Point72 Asset Management L.P. owned about 0.31% of Flutter Entertainment worth $143,358,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

A number of other institutional investors and hedge funds have also added to or reduced their stakes in the business. Capital World Investors lifted its position in shares of Flutter Entertainment by 11.9% during the 4th quarter. Capital World Investors now owns 15,426,515 shares of the company's stock worth $3,986,968,000 after buying an additional 1,635,241 shares during the period. Vanguard Group Inc. lifted its holdings in Flutter Entertainment by 3.2% during the 4th quarter. Vanguard Group Inc. now owns 9,591,786 shares of the company's stock valued at $2,479,812,000 after purchasing an additional 299,300 shares during the last quarter. Parvus Asset Management Europe Ltd bought a new position in shares of Flutter Entertainment in the fourth quarter valued at approximately $2,146,227,000. Norges Bank acquired a new position in Flutter Entertainment in the fourth quarter worth $946,681,000. Finally, FMR LLC lifted its position in Flutter Entertainment by 0.8% during the 4th quarter. FMR LLC now owns 3,401,092 shares of the company's stock worth $881,349,000 after buying an additional 25,422 shares in the last quarter.

Flutter Entertainment Price Performance

Shares of NYSE FLUT opened at $248.74 on Thursday. The firm has a market capitalization of $43.95 billion and a P/E ratio of 86.07. The firm's 50-day moving average price is $233.26 and its 200-day moving average price is $253.78. The company has a current ratio of 0.89, a quick ratio of 0.89 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.66. Flutter Entertainment plc has a 1-year low of $174.03 and a 1-year high of $299.73.

Flutter Entertainment (NYSE:FLUT -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 7th. The company reported $1.59 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.89 by ($0.30). The business had revenue of $3.67 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.06 billion. Flutter Entertainment had a negative net margin of 6.86% and a negative return on equity of 4.52%.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 7.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$0.10 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Flutter Entertainment plc will post 4.17 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other Flutter Entertainment news, COO James Philip Bishop sold 3,000 shares of the company's st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, May 9th. The stock was sold at an average price of $243.20, for a total value of $729,600.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ief operating officer now owns 4,712 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,145,958.40. This represents a 38.90%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. Also, Director Jeremy Peter Jackson sold 25,027 shares of the business's stock in a transaction dated Thursday, March 6th. The shares were sold at an average price of $261.96, for a total value of $6,556,072.92. Following the completion of the sale, the director now directly owns 21,148 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$5,539,930.08. This trade represents a 54.20%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. In the last quarter, insiders have sold 42,156 shares of company stock valued at $10,926,922.

Flutter Entertainment Profile

(Free Report)

Flutter Entertainment plc operates as a sports betting and gaming company in the United Kingdom, Ireland, Australia, the United States, Italy, and internationally. The company operates through four segments: UK & Ireland, Australia, International, and US. It offers sports betting, iGaming, daily fantasy sports, online racing wagering, and TV broadcasting products; sportsbooks and exchange sports betting products, and gaming products; and online sports betting.
